Psalms 132:1-11 Lexham English Bible (LEB)

1. O Yahweh, remember with regard to David all his affliction.

2. How he swore to Yahweh, he vowed to the Mighty One of Jacob:

3. “I will not enter into the tent of my house, I will not go up to the couch of my bed,

4. I will give no sleep to my eyes, no slumber to my eyelids,

5. until I find a place for Yahweh, a dwelling place for the Mighty One of Jacob.”

6. Look, we heard of it in Ephrathah; we found her in the fields of Jaar.

7. Let us go to his dwelling places; Let us worship at his footstool.

8. Arise, O Yahweh, to your resting place, you and your mighty ark.

9. Let your priests clothe themselves with righteousness, and let your faithful sing for joy.

10. For the sake of your servant David, do not turn away the face of your anointed one.

11. Yahweh swore in truth to David; he will not turn back from it. “One from the fruit of your body I will set on your throne.
